We love to cook with (and eat!) honey. When we get down to the bottom of the bottle, however, it gets very hard to get the last of the honey out.Here's an easy tip to help get the honey out.Put the honey bottle into warm water, warm, but not hot enough to melt the bottle is it's plastic.If the honey is crystallized, you can pour the honey out in a … [Continue]
